DIN EN 62271-4 ; VDE 0671-4:2014-06
High-voltage switchgear and controlgear - Part 4: Handling procedures for sulphur hexafluoride (SF₆) and its mixtures (IEC 62271-4:2013); German version EN 62271-4:2013

Overview

This part of IEC 62271 applies to the procedures for handling of SF6 during installation, commissioning, normal and abnormal operations, disposal at the end-of-life of high-voltage switchgear and controlgear. These procedures are regarded as minimum requirements to ensure the safety of personnel working with SF6 (see Annex B) and to minimize the SF6 emission to the environment. This standard generally applies also to gas mixtures containing SF6. The particularities for their handling are covered in Annex J. With respect to DIN V 62271-303 (VDE V 0671-303):2010-06 the following technical changes have been made: - The description of the potential effects on health of SF6 by-products (former Annex D of CLC/TR 62271-303:2009) has been replaced by the calculation methods for evaluating of the potential effects on health of SF6 by-products (see Annex H). - Information about cryogenic reclaim of SF6 has been added (see Annex I). - Handling procedures for the most popular SF6 mixture gases have been added (see Annex J). The responsible body is DKE/UK 432.1 "Hochspannungs-Schaltgeräte" ("High-voltage switchgear and controlgear") of the DKE (German Commission for Electrical, Electronic and Information Technologies) at DIN and VDE.
